Central precocious puberty associated with duplicated pituitary: a case report and literature review

Insights
This case study details a young girl with pituitary duplication presenting with central precocious puberty (CPP). Treatment with gonadotropin-releasing hormone analogue (GnRHa) effectively delayed puberty and improved predicted adult height.

Background:
- Pituitary duplication is a rare congenital anomaly associated with significant neurodevelopmental and craniofacial issues.
- Central precocious puberty (CPP) is an uncommon manifestation of pituitary duplication, with only eight cases previously reported.
- Early diagnosis and intervention are crucial for managing CPP and optimizing long-term outcomes.
Purpose of the Study:
- To report a case of pituitary duplication presenting with central precocious puberty (CPP) in a pediatric patient.
- To describe the clinical presentation, diagnostic findings, and treatment response in this rare condition.
- To highlight the efficacy of gonadotropin-releasing hormone analogue (GnRHa) therapy in managing CPP associated with pituitary duplication.
Main Methods:
- A 6-year-old girl presented with clinical signs of precocious puberty.
- Magnetic Resonance Imaging (MRI) revealed a duplicated pituitary gland.
- Gonadotropin-releasing hormone analogue (GnRHa) stimulation test confirmed CPP.
- Treatment with GnRHa was initiated.
Main Results:
- The patient exhibited classic symptoms of CPP, including breast development, accelerated growth, advanced bone age, and elevated hormone levels.
- MRI confirmed the presence of a duplicated pituitary gland.
- The GnRHa stimulation test was positive, indicating central precocious puberty.
- Following 2 years of GnRHa treatment, the patient showed delayed progression of sexual development, reduced CPP symptoms, and an improved predicted adult height.
Conclusions:
- Pituitary duplication can present with central precocious puberty (CPP) in pediatric patients.
- GnRHa therapy is an effective treatment for CPP in the context of pituitary duplication.
- This case underscores the importance of considering rare anatomical variations in the diagnosis and management of pediatric endocrine disorders.
Abstract:
Patients with duplicated pituitary often have severe neurodevelopmental abnormalities and craniofacial deformities. Till now, only eight patients diagnosed with duplicated pituitary showing barely central precocious puberty (CPP) are reported in the published literature. Herein, we report a 6-year-old and 3-month-old girl diagnosed with pituitary duplication presented with CPP. She has enlarged breasts for more than 1 year, accelerated height of linear growth, advanced bone age, increased hormone level, and increased volume of uterus and ovary. A duplicated pituitary gland was shown in the MRI. As the gonadotropin-releasing hormone analogue (GnRHa) stimulation test showed a positive result, the child was treated with GnRHa. After 2 years of follow-up, there was a delay in the progression of sexual development, a reduction in symptoms of precocious puberty, and an increase in predicted adult height.
